Government Spends More on Corporate Welfare Subsidies than Social Welfare Programs »

lafaux:

About $59 billion is spent on traditional social welfare programs. $92 billion is spent on corporate subsidies. So, the government spent 50% more on corporate welfare than it did on food stamps and housing assistance in 2006.
